| Location | Best Use | ROI Potential | Recommended Size |
| Lobby / reception | Welcome messages, brand storytelling | High | 2m x 1.5m – 4m x 2.5m |
| Conference center | Event branding, presentations | High | 3m x 2m – 6m x 4m |
| Restaurant / bar | Menus, promotions, live sports | Medium-High | 1.5m x 1m – 3m x 2m |
| Banquet hall | Weddings, galas, corporate events | High | 4m x 3m – 8m x 5m |
| Fitness center | Workout tips, class schedules | Low-Medium | 55″ – 75″ or 1.5m x 1m |
| Poolside / rooftop | Drink specials, events, music | Medium | Outdoor-rated, 2m x 1.5m+ |
| Elevator lobby | Weather, news, hotel promos | Low | 43″ – 55″ or narrow screens |
| Parking garage / entrance | Welcome messages, event info | Medium | Outdoor-rated, 2m x 1m+ |
How to Choose the Right Hotel LED Display
Step 1: Indoor or Outdoor?
| Indoor LED Display | Outdoor LED Display | |
| Brightness | 1,000-1,500 nits | 4,000-6,000+ nits |
| IP Rating | IP20-IP40 | IP65 |
| Use cases | Lobby, conference, restaurant | Poolside, entrance, parking |
| Price per sqm | $600 – $1,200 | $700 – $1,500 |
Step 2: What Pixel Pitch?
Pixel pitch = distance between LEDs. Smaller pitch = higher resolution = closer viewing.
| Pixel Pitch | Best Viewing Distance | Best for |
| P2.5 – P3 | 2.5 – 5 meters | Close viewing (elevator, restaurant bar) |
| P3.9 – P4 | 4 – 10 meters | Medium distance (lobby, conference room) |
| P4.8 – P6 | 5 – 15 meters | Large ballrooms, outdoor signage |
Recommendation: P3.9 is the most popular choice for hotel lobbies and conference rooms.
Step 3: What Brightness?
| Location | Recommended Brightness | Why |
| Lobby | 1,000-1,500 nits | Controlled lighting, some windows |
| Conference room | 1,000-1,500 nits | Controlled lighting |
| Restaurant / bar | 1,000-1,500 nits | Dimmable for evening ambiance |
| Poolside / outdoor | 4,000-6,000+ nits | Sunlight visibility |
| Parking entrance | 4,000+ nits | Day and night visibility |
Cost Breakdown for Hotel LED Displays (2026)
| Type | Size | Pixel Pitch | Estimated Cost (USD) |
| Lobby welcome wall | 3m x 2m (6 sqm) | P3.9 | $3,600 – $5,400 |
| Conference room screen | 4m x 3m (12 sqm) | P3.9 | $7,200 – $10,800 |
| Restaurant menu board | 2m x 1.5m (3 sqm) | P2.5 | $2,400 – $3,600 |
| Outdoor poolside screen | 3m x 2m (6 sqm) | P4.8 | $4,200 – $6,000 |
| Portable rental screen | 2.5m x 1.5m (3.75 sqm) | P3.9 | $2,200 – $3,500 |
Note: Costs include panels, processor, and cables. Does not include installation or shipping.

1. What video formats and picture formats does the hotel LED display support?
Hotel LED displays usually support a variety of video formats (such as AVI, MP4, MOV, etc.) and picture formats (such as JPG, PNG, BMP, etc.).
2. What is the appropriate size of the LED display screen in the hotel lobby?
The size of the hotel lobby LED display needs to be determined according to the lobby area, viewing distance, and purpose. It is usually recommended to have a width of at least 2 meters to ensure clear transmission of information.
3. Can the hotel's LED display support remote control?
The hotel’s LED display can support remote control, allowing managers to remotely update content and adjust settings to achieve flexible management and information release.
4. Is the display effect of the hotel LED display affected by the surrounding environment?
The display effect of the hotel LED display will indeed be affected by the surrounding environment, such as light, temperature, and other factors, but high-quality products have corresponding adjustment functions.
